Top 5 Glamping Sites In The UK

Get a taste of the great outdoors with a getaway trip to these top 5 glamping sites in the UK.

1) Cromwell's Hideaway

From £80/night

Located in the picturesque Monmouthshire countryside, Cromwell's Hideaway is one of the best glamping sites in the UK. It offers every luxurious hotel amenities and facilities you can think of including an en-suite bathroom and underfloor heating. Plus, you get to enjoy stunning views of the vibrant green countryside and the majestic Brecon Beacons. True to glamping fashion, you will be treated with the prettiest little abodes imaginable that come with a country kitchen, double bed, and luxurious toiletries. This place has an abundance of beautiful snowcapped mountains and local historical castles. So you can explore plenty of sites and do some outdoor activities like hiking as well during your stay here. What's more, you can canoe your way down the renowned River Wye.

2) Glamping at East Thorne - Cornwall

From £80/night

If you want to experience a stress-free glamping experience in a yurt equipped with extravagant amenities then East Thorne Yurts is the right place to be. Located 2 miles from Upper Tamar Lake, the East Thorne Yurts is considered to be one of the best glamping sites in the UK. Here you will find a number of super-luxurious larch wood roundhouse and cozy yurts. Yurts are set on a large decking area and come with an outdoor dining area. East Thorne Yurts offers a real sense of homeliness with a cozy atmosphere and beautiful furnishings. Not only can you immerse yourself in raw and desolate scenery but at the same time enjoy the very highest levels of modern conveniences. Glamping at East Thorne is perfect for families, couples, and groups. It is also a pet-friendly site.

3) Tor View Shepherds Huts

From £95/night

Perched high up on the Mendip Hills, Tor View Shepherds Huts is another amazing glamping site in the UK. Tor View Shepherds Huts offers an experience that blends rustic accommodation with a little touch of luxury. As an exceptional added bonus for staying here, you get to enjoy stunning views of the Somerset Levels and the distant Quantock Hills. You most definitely won’t be roughing it here. If you want a glamping-style stay in the countryside with hardly anyone else around, Tor View Shepherds Huts is the glamping retreat for you. Equipped with an outdoor space that has a unique hot tub, you will also get to enjoy a wood-fired outdoor bathing experience during your stay here.

4) Longlands Glamping

From £132/night

Want to experience luxury safari tent glamping? Then book a stay at Longlands Glamping. In a class of its own, Longlands Glamping is one of the most popular glamping sites in the UK. It has won GOLD in the South West Tourism Awards for best Glamping provider, and GOLD in the Devon Tourism Awards. This place offers 5 amazing safari tents equipped with all modern-day comforts and furnished with comfy beds, luxurious linen, and vintage leather sofas. Longlands Glamping is set in beautiful countryside overlooking the North Devon coast. You can watch the sunset over the sea and enjoy a barbeque with your friends. The Longlands Glamping experience doesn't end there! Allow your days to float by effortlessly as you explore North Devon. Here you will find plenty of meadows and ancient woods to discover and explore.

5) Dimpsey Shepherd's Hut Glamping

From £145/night

Whether you're planning a family holiday or a romantic retreat, Dimpsey Shepherd's Hut really is the ideal setting. Based on the Blackdown Hills in Somerset, Dimpsey Shepherd's Hut Glamping is a multi-award-winning idyllic heritage-steeped retreat. It is surrounded by fresh country air and green views across lush hills. To be honest, a more idyllic spot is hard to imagine. Dimpsey Shepherd's Hut Glamping has two full en-suite shepherd huts. Both huts offer comfort away from home. You will get a private, wood-fired hot tub and a sitting area outside for campfires and small gatherings. But there's no Wi-Fi connection here. With endless outdoor activities at our doorstep and 30-acre farm to explore, you will never be bored.
